is your app including the portlet-api jar?

On 11/11/06, Jose Merchan Bosch <[EMAIL PROTECTED]> wrote:
Hi,

I'm trying to create a portlet with MyFaces simple example. I'm using
MyFacesGenericPortlet and Pluto 1.1.0. This is my portlet.xml

<portlet-app
        xmlns="http://java.sun.com/xml/ns/portlet/portlet-app_1_0.xsd";
        version="1.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ance";
        
xsi:schemaLocation="http://java.sun.com/xml/ns/portlet/portlet-app_1_0xsd
http://java.sun.com/xml/ns/portlet/portlet-app_1_0.xsd";>

<portlet>
        <description>Simple</description>
        <portlet-name>Simple</portlet-name>
        <display-name>Simple</display-name>

        <portlet-class>
           org.apache.myfaces.portlet.MyFacesGenericPortlet
        </portlet-class>
        <init-param>
              <name>default-view</name>
              <value>/home.jsp</value>
        </init-param>
</portlet>
</portlet-app>

I follow the instructions on: http://myfaces.apache.org/docs/portlet.html

The application runs ok as a stand-alone servlet, but as a portlet I
am getting an exception like this:

Caused by: java.lang.ClassCastException:
org.apache.myfaces.portlet.MyFacesGenericPortlet
        at org.apache.pluto.core.PortletServlet.init(PortletServlet.java:119)
        at javax.servlet.GenericServlet.init(GenericServlet.java:211)
        at
org.apache.catalina.core.StandardWrapper.loadServlet(StandardWrapper.java:1105)
        at
org.apache.catalina.core.StandardWrapper.allocate(StandardWrapper.java:757)
        at
org.apache.catalina.core.ApplicationDispatcher.invoke(ApplicationDispatcherjava:641)
        at
org.apache.catalina.core.ApplicationDispatcher.doInclude(ApplicationDispatcher.java:574)
        at
org.apache.catalina.core.ApplicationDispatcher.include(ApplicationDispatcher.java:499)
        at org.apache.pluto.core.PortletInvoker.invoke(PortletInvoker.java:169)

Can anyone help me in resolving this exception...??
Thanks




--
Matthias Wessendorf
http://tinyurl.com/fmywh

further stuff:
blog: http://jroller.com/page/mwessendorf
mail: mwessendorf-at-gmail-dot-com

Reply via email to